  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message BRAIN109 - No data was found that meets the used conditions ?

    The SAP error message BRAIN109: No data was found that meets the used conditions typically occurs in the context of SAP Business Warehouse (BW) or SAP BusinessObjects when a query is executed, but no data is returned based on the filters or conditions applied in the query.

    Causes:

    1. Filter Conditions: The most common cause is that the filter conditions applied in the query are too restrictive, leading to no data being returned.
    2. Data Availability: The data may not exist in the underlying data source for the specified time period or criteria.
    3. Incorrect Query Design: The query may be incorrectly designed, leading to conditions that do not match any records.
    4. Data Loading Issues: There may be issues with data loading processes, such as data not being loaded into the InfoProvider or data being deleted.
    5. Authorization Issues: The user executing the query may not have the necessary authorizations to view the data.

    Solutions:

    1. Review Filter Conditions: Check the filter conditions applied in the query. Try relaxing the filters to see if data can be retrieved.
    2. Check Data Availability: Verify that the data exists in the InfoProvider for the specified criteria. You can do this by running a simpler query or checking the data directly in the InfoProvider.
    3. Query Design: Review the query design to ensure that it is set up correctly. Look for any joins or conditions that may be causing the issue.
    4. Data Load Monitoring: Check the data loading processes to ensure that data has been successfully loaded into the InfoProvider. Use transaction codes like RSA1 to monitor data loads.
    5. Authorization Check: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to access the data. This can be checked in the user roles and authorizations.
